Q: Is 570,011 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 570,011 is not a prime number.

Why is 570,011 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 570011 can be evenly divided by 1 13 163 269 2,119 3,497 43,847 and 570,011, with no remainder.

Since 570,011 cannot be divided by just 1 and 570,011, it is not a prime number.
